Least-Squares Fit The table lists the actual annual cost y to drive a midsize car 15,000 miles per year for selected years x.
x | 1970 | 1980 | 1990 | 2000 | 2010 |
y | $1763 | $3176 | $5136 | $6880 | $8595 |
Source: Runzheimer International.
(a) Predict whether the correlation coefficient is positive, negative, or zero.
(b) Find a least-squares regression line that models these data. What is the correlation coefficient?
(c) Estimate the cost of driving a midsize car in 2005.
(d) Estimate the year when the cost to drive a car could reach $10,000.
